CVE-2017-2803 1 Corel 1 Coreldraw Photo Paint X8 2026-06-17 6.8 MEDIUM 8.8 HIGH
A remote out of bound write vulnerability exists in the TIFF parsing functionality of Core PHOTO-PAINT X8 version 18.1.0.661. A specially crafted TIFF file can cause a vulnerability resulting in potential memory corruption. An attacker can send the victim a specific TIFF file to trigger this vulnerability. This vulnerability only exists in the 64-bit version.
CVE-2017-2781 1 Matrixssl 1 Matrixssl 2026-06-17 7.5 HIGH 9.8 CRITICAL
An exploitable heap buffer overflow vulnerability exists in the X509 certificate parsing functionality of InsideSecure MatrixSSL 3.8.7b. A specially crafted x509 certificate can cause a buffer overflow on the heap resulting in remote code execution. To trigger this vulnerability, a specially crafted x509 certificate must be presented to the vulnerable client or server application when initiating secure connection.

CVE-2017-2779 1 Ni 1 Labview 2026-06-17 6.8 MEDIUM 7.5 HIGH
An exploitable memory corruption vulnerability exists in the RSRC segment parsing functionality of LabVIEW 2017, LabVIEW 2016, LabVIEW 2015, and LabVIEW 2014. A specially crafted Virtual Instrument (VI) file can cause an attacker controlled looping condition resulting in an arbitrary null write. An attacker controlled VI file can be used to trigger this vulnerability and can potentially result in code execution.
CVE-2017-2640 3 Debian, Pidgin, Redhat 7 Debian Linux, Pidgin, Enterprise Linux Desktop and 4 more 2026-06-17 7.5 HIGH 7.5 HIGH
An out-of-bounds write flaw was found in the way Pidgin before 2.12.0 processed XML content. A malicious remote server could potentially use this flaw to crash Pidgin or execute arbitrary code in the context of the pidgin process.
CVE-2017-2633 2 Qemu, Redhat 6 Qemu, Enterprise Linux Desktop, Enterprise Linux Server and 3 more 2026-06-17 4.0 MEDIUM 5.4 MEDIUM
An out-of-bounds memory access issue was found in Quick Emulator (QEMU) before 1.7.2 in the VNC display driver. This flaw could occur while refreshing the VNC display surface area in the 'vnc_refresh_server_surface'. A user inside a guest could use this flaw to crash the QEMU process.
CVE-2017-2620 5 Citrix, Debian, Qemu and 2 more 10 Xenserver, Debian Linux, Qemu and 7 more 2026-06-17 9.0 HIGH 5.5 MEDIUM
Quick emulator (QEMU) before 2.8 built with the Cirrus CLGD 54xx VGA Emulator support is vulnerable to an out-of-bounds access issue. The issue could occur while copying VGA data in cirrus_bitblt_cputovideo. A privileged user inside guest could use this flaw to crash the QEMU process OR potentially execute arbitrary code on host with privileges of the QEMU process.
CVE-2017-2615 5 Citrix, Debian, Qemu and 2 more 10 Xenserver, Debian Linux, Qemu and 7 more 2026-06-17 9.0 HIGH 5.5 MEDIUM
Quick emulator (QEMU) built with the Cirrus CLGD 54xx VGA emulator support is vulnerable to an out-of-bounds access issue. It could occur while copying VGA data via bitblt copy in backward mode. A privileged user inside a guest could use this flaw to crash the QEMU process resulting in DoS or potentially execute arbitrary code on the host with privileges of QEMU process on the host.

CVE-2017-2520 2 Apple, Debian 5 Iphone Os, Mac Os X, Tvos and 2 more 2026-06-17 7.5 HIGH 9.8 CRITICAL
An issue was discovered in certain Apple products. iOS before 10.3.2 is affected. macOS before 10.12.5 is affected. tvOS before 10.2.1 is affected. watchOS before 3.2.2 is affected. The issue involves the "SQLite" component. It allows remote attackers to execute arbitrary code or cause a denial of service (buffer overflow and application crash) via a crafted SQL statement.
CVE-2017-20229 1 Invisible-island 1 Mawk 2026-06-17 N/A 9.8 CRITICAL
MAWK 1.3.3-17 and prior contains a stack-based buffer overflow vulnerability that allows attackers to execute arbitrary code by exploiting inadequate boundary checks on user-supplied input. Attackers can craft malicious input that overflows the stack buffer and execute a return-oriented programming chain to spawn a shell with application privileges.
CVE-2017-20228 1 Flatassembler 1 Flat Assembler 2026-06-17 N/A 8.4 HIGH
Flat Assembler 1.71.21 contains a stack-based buffer overflow vulnerability that allows local attackers to execute arbitrary code by supplying oversized input to the application. Attackers can craft malicious assembly input exceeding 5895 bytes to overwrite the instruction pointer and execute return-oriented programming chains for shell command execution.

CVE-2017-20149 1 Mikrotik 1 Routeros 2026-06-17 N/A 9.8 CRITICAL
The Mikrotik RouterOS web server allows memory corruption in releases before Stable 6.38.5 and Long-term 6.37.5, aka Chimay-Red. A remote and unauthenticated user can trigger the vulnerability by sending a crafted HTTP request. An attacker can use this vulnerability to execute arbitrary code on the affected system, as exploited in the wild in mid-2017 and later.

CVE-2017-18926 3 Debian, Fedoraproject, Librdf 3 Debian Linux, Fedora, Raptor Rdf Syntax Library 2026-06-17 5.8 MEDIUM 7.1 HIGH
raptor_xml_writer_start_element_common in raptor_xml_writer.c in Raptor RDF Syntax Library 2.0.15 miscalculates the maximum nspace declarations for the XML writer, leading to heap-based buffer overflows (sometimes seen in raptor_qname_format_as_xml).
CVE-2017-18922 5 Canonical, Fedoraproject, Libvncserver Project and 2 more 16 Ubuntu Linux, Fedora, Libvncserver and 13 more 2026-06-17 7.5 HIGH 9.8 CRITICAL
It was discovered that websockets.c in LibVNCServer prior to 0.9.12 did not properly decode certain WebSocket frames. A malicious attacker could exploit this by sending specially crafted WebSocket frames to a server, causing a heap-based buffer overflow.
